Transaction 34c564ea443a00a074653e49f4cc16e43de20053edea5b31157dd93c2e2785b5

1 Input
2 Outputs
  • 34c564ea443a00a074653e49f4cc16e43de20053edea5b31157dd93c2e2785b5:0
  • value  1147838
    address  32CQYPG8R3jrN69XQMWNBKrc5CigXZZmyG
  • 34c564ea443a00a074653e49f4cc16e43de20053edea5b31157dd93c2e2785b5:1
  • value  92787747
    address  3FmYoxYG5bb4JYf9WGAf7YscKcmMAYYMtE